2016 RB Antonio Williams Commits to UNC
Posted Sep 16, 2013
Antonio Williams became the first member of North Carolina's 2016 football recruiting class Monday morning when he committed to the Tar Heels. Williams (5'10", 180), from North Stanly High School in New London, NC, is one of the top running backs in the state and among the top overall recruits in the 2016 class. Williams has not yet received a rating from any of the major recruiting services since he is just beginning his sophomore season, but other schools offering Williams included Georgia, South Carolina, Clemson, and NC State.
